Types of Bin Rentals
When it comes to bin rentals, understanding the different types available can significantly enhance your waste disposal experience. One common type is residential bin rentals, which are typically smaller and designed for home projects like renovations, spring cleaning, or decluttering. These bins usually range from 10 to 20 cubic yards, making them perfect for handling household waste efficiently.
Commercial bin rentals cater to businesses and large projects, offering more significant capacity for industrial waste, construction debris, or retail trash. These bins can range from 20 to 40 cubic yards and are used frequently in construction sites or by businesses that generate large amounts of waste. Choosing the right size for your needs is crucial to ensure that waste is managed effectively without overloading the bin.
Finally, specialty bin rentals are available for specific waste types, such as yard waste, concrete, or hazardous materials. These bins are designed to handle specific disposal challenges, ensuring compliance with local regulations. By understanding these different types of bin rentals, you can make an informed choice that aligns with your specific waste disposal needs.
How to Choose the Right Bin
When it comes to choosing the right bin rental, the first step is to assess your needs. Consider the scope of your project and the amount of waste you anticipate generating. For small home renovations or cleanouts, a smaller bin may suffice, while larger construction projects or major cleanouts might require a bigger dumpster rental . Knowing the volume and type of waste will help you determine which size and style of bin you need.
Next, think about the types of materials you will be disposing of. Different bin rentals are designed for specific types of waste, such as construction debris, household junk, or yard waste. Ensure that you choose a bin that is suitable for the materials you plan to throw away. This not only helps in efficient waste management but also ensures you comply with local regulations regarding disposal.
Finally, consider the rental terms and pricing. Different companies offer various rental periods and pricing structures, so it’s essential to compare options. Look for hidden fees, such as charges for exceeding weight limits or keeping the bin longer than agreed. Choosing the right bin involves balancing your waste management needs with your budget, ensuring you get the best value for your bin rental.
Benefits of Using Bin Rentals
Using bin rentals provides a convenient solution for managing waste during renovations, cleanouts, or large projects. Instead of making multiple trips to a landfill or waste disposal site, a bin rental allows you to have a designated space for all your debris and trash. This results in significant time savings, as you can focus on your project without the distraction of waste disposal logistics.
Another key benefit is the flexibility that bin rentals offer. Various sizes of bins are available to suit different needs, whether you are cleaning out a garage or conducting a major construction project. This adaptability means you can choose the perfect size for your specific situation, minimizing waste and avoiding paying for unused space.
Environmentally, bin rentals contribute to responsible waste management. Many rental companies prioritize recycling and proper disposal methods, ensuring that materials are sorted and processed in an eco-friendly manner. This not only reduces the amount of waste that ends up in landfills but also promotes a more sustainable approach to managing your waste.
